PORCELAIN PLATE "THE GAME DEALER".
Meissen.
Date: 19th century.
Technique: Porcelain, enriched in colours, cobalt blue and gold.
Description: Openworked rim and fine gold lace painting on cobalt blue background. In the center
depiction of a game dealer after a painting by Gabriel Metzu.
Measurement: Ø 22,5cm.
Mark: Swordsmark, 8 impressed, signed "Gabriel Metzu".
